On the way here, Maya, who had made rapid progress, wanted to compete with Caspian in terms of realm.
Then, there was no then anymore.
Even the calmest Lady Maisie, who had always been gentle, spent two hours to accept the reality that Caspian was now at the third level of Holy Land Realm.
Caspian’s rate of advancement was simply too frightening.
It was like a baby was born in the morning and became a strong adult man in the evening.
It was hard to accept this kind of thing.
The people who came back included Sebastian Griffith, Yohan Faris, Heidi Benkinser, and Nana Moss.
When they first came to Heavenly Stars Sect, as Caspian’s senior brothers and sisters, they helped and cared about Caspian. After a short period, the restraint disappeared completely after a short while.
In fact, there was no difference between Caspian now and that more than a year ago except the increasing of realms.
In the mortal world, friends who were separated from each other would not become distant after a year’s separation, let alone cultivators whose lifespan was far beyond that of mortals.
However, after learning about Caspian’s return plan, Sebastian, Yohan, Heidi, and Nana expressed that they would choose to withdraw.
Caspian was originally very strange.
This was because this was a rare opportunity to enter the upper sect.
If they didn’t take the chance this time around, he did not know how long they had to wait.
However, after hearing the reason given by Sebastian, Caspian understood.
This was the reason of Sebastian and the others.
Those who were able to stand out on Spirit Severing path and even entered the upper sect were definitely chosen sons of heaven.
Think about it, in the past decades, as a subordinate Efrax, there was only Caspian that had done it.
Therefore, without great talent and luck, they would never consider this matter.
As for Sebastian and the others, the most precious thing was that they could recognize themselves.
They all knew that their talent was actually very ordinary among cultivators, and they were just average.
In Heavenly Stars Sect, they were just ordinary.
